The Unseen Price of Ambition

Ambition, Betrayal, Wisdom, Power, Legacy

The story delves into the treacherous path of ambition, where power and wisdom clash, leading to a heart-wrenching legacy.

In the realm of Elysium, a land of mythical splendor, there existed a kingdom known for its unparalleled prosperity. The ruler, King Aria, was a paragon of wisdom and strength, and his kingdom, the most revered in the land. Yet, within the walls of his majestic palace, a seed of ambition was quietly taking root.

King Aria had five sons, each unique in their own way. The youngest, Prince Li, was the most ambitious, driven by a burning desire to surpass his father and secure his place in history. His elder brothers, though skilled in various arts, were not as ambitious, and their contentment with their roles in the kingdom was a stark contrast to Li’s relentless pursuit of glory.

As the story unfolds, we find Li meticulously plotting his rise to power. He sought the favor of the kingdom’s most revered sage, Master Xian, who was known to possess the wisdom to foresee the future and the power to bend fate. Li’s ambition was so consuming that he was willing to make any sacrifice to gain Master Xian’s favor.

One day, Li approached Master Xian with an offering of his own blood, a ritual said to bind one’s fate to another’s. The sage, intrigued by Li’s dedication, agreed to teach him the ancient arts of manipulation and foresight. In return, he demanded a promise of loyalty and obedience, which Li eagerly gave, unaware of the price he would eventually have to pay.

The years passed, and Li’s mastery over the arts grew exponentially. He used his newfound power to consolidate his grip on the kingdom, eliminating those who stood in his way, including his brothers, who, despite their innocence, fell victim to his ambition. The kingdom, once a beacon of peace and prosperity, now teetered on the edge of chaos.

Amidst the chaos, a young maiden named Yun appeared, a girl of humble origins, but with a wisdom that defied her years. She saw through Li’s facade and felt the weight of his actions on the kingdom. Yun sought to confront Li, but he was now a fearsome figure, unyielding and determined to rule with an iron fist.

A fierce battle ensued between Li and Yun, not just of arms, but of wits and wills. In a climactic moment, Yun managed to trap Li, forcing him to confront the truth of his actions and the cost of his ambition. As Li grappled with his own guilt, he realized that his pursuit of power had led to the loss of everything he once cherished.

The Unseen Price of Ambition

With a heavy heart, Li chose to release Yun, vowing to dismantle the corrupt system he had created. But it was too late. The damage was done, and the kingdom was in shambles. The once-proud kingdom of Elysium now lay in ruins, a cautionary tale of the unseen price of ambition.

In the aftermath, Yun, the young maiden of humble origins, became a symbol of hope and change. She worked tirelessly to rebuild the kingdom, fostering a new era of peace and prosperity, but the legacy of Prince Li remained etched in the annals of history—a testament to the dark side of ambition and the wisdom that sometimes comes too late.

The Unseen Price of Ambition serves as a stark reminder of the consequences of ambition when left unchecked, and the eternal struggle between power and wisdom. It leaves readers pondering the true cost of one’s dreams and the legacy we leave behind.
